Dorothy Smith Obituary

DOROTHY L. SMITH Winfield/Crown Point Dorothy L. Smith, age 77, passed away Thursday, August 21, 2008 at St. Anthony Hospital in Crown Point. Dorothy was an area resident for the past 2 years and a former longtime Chicago, Illinois resident for 30 years. She and her husband retired and enjoyed 15 years in the Houghton Lake, Michigan area. Dorothy was a member of the Church of the Four Seasons United Methodist. She is survived by 4 children: Lachlan (Janet) DeSmith of St. Louis, MO, Karen (Derek) Liwoch of Round Lake Heights, Illinois, Iris (Mark) Varlan of Lakes of the Four Seasons, Jesse Smith of Hinsdale, IL; also 4 grandchildren: Eryca DeSmith; Daltyn, Cameron and Evrett Varlan; and her brother, Judson (Dotty) Parkhurst of Dayton, OH. Her husband, Norris L. Smith, preceded her in death in 2006. Memorial service will be held Saturday, August 30, 2008 at 2 p.m. at the Church of the Four Seasons United Methodist, located at 9100 East 109th Avenue, Crown Point/Winfield, with Mr. James Parkhurst, officiating. Cremation preceded the memorial service. Rees Funeral Home, Winfield Chapel, 10909 Randolph Street, Winfield/ Crown Point in charge of arrangements.Call 219-661-2600 or www.reesfuneralhomes.com
